A young motorcyclist was found lying critically injured on a road in Dhaka’s Banasree area late Thursday night. He was rescued and taken to Dhaka Medical College Hospital, where doctors declared him dead in the early hours of Friday. The deceased has been identified as Saurav Khan, 31, son of Zakir Hossain from Sharsha Upazila in Jashore. Saurav lived in Nandipara with his wife and four-year-old daughter. He was employed at a travel agency located in Paltan, Dhaka.
According to Saurav’s cousin, Md. Imran, Saurav worked for an overseas employment company. On the night of the incident, he was reportedly returning home after dropping off a client. As he was entering Banasree Road from the Rampura Bridge area, a vehicle allegedly hit him, causing severe injuries.
Imran further stated that locals rescued Saurav and rushed him to the hospital. Later, family members were informed of the accident. Preliminary reports suggest that a pickup van was involved in the collision that led to his fatal injuries.
Dhaka Medical College Hospital police camp in-charge Md. Faruk confirmed that Saurav’s body has been kept in the morgue. The circumstances surrounding the accident are still under investigation, and authorities are looking into potential surveillance footage to determine the exact sequence of events that led to the fatal crash.
Saurav’s sudden death has left his family and acquaintances in deep grief. His colleagues at the travel agency described him as a hardworking individual, while neighbors in Nandipara recalled his friendly nature and dedication to his family.
